The present invention is a polyol method for making composite particles of
two or more immiscible transition metals, where these particles are of
nanoscale dimensions, and where the constituent metals are of essentially
nanocrystalline morphology. The method of the invention has the steps of
(1) dissolving or suspending two or more precursor metal compounds in an
alcohol or polyol (diol, triol, etc.) solution, and (2) taking the
solution or suspension to a temperature where the metal compound reduces,
causing the first and second metals to form nanoscale composites. The term
"polyol solution" will be used herein to describe solutions that contain
either alcohol or polyol.
